Determining a genre is very useful to help analyze the purpose of different forms

of writing. Every genre has different writing conventions that change based upon who

their audience is. For this Project I chose three different genres that talk about the same

topic; Immigration, specifically illegal immigration and the policies that have been put in

place to deal with this crisis. For my non academic genre I chose a blog that discusses

potential solutions to thousand of immigrants who will be left undocumented after the

termination of their temporary protected status. For my Visual genre I chose an

instagram post made by a first hand activist who is involved in this issue; she takes a

more emotional approach by using different vocabulary and tone. Finally for my

scholarly article, I chose an online detailed article about the effects of immigration in this

country and all of policies introduced over the years, including the establishment of

TPS. Authors use different genres with the same purpose to clearly develop a message

directed towards a specific audience. Some are meant to be read by researchers,

others by bloggers, or someone with no interest in the topic who happened to see an

instagram post. Although they have many differences they all have the same purpose,

which is to inform the people of the current immigration crisis in the country.
The non Academic genre that I chose Is a blog titled “​What Comes Next:

Potential Relief Options After the Termination of TPS” by ​David Isaacson​. In this blog

entry he discusses the various ways immigrants affected by the removal of TPS could

keep residing in the country. The tone of this blog is very candid and critical therefore

this gives away that in fact this is a blog. Blogs are usually full of the authors opinion or

knowledge on a subject. However It is definitely more casual than most news articles

and scholarly articles. It was also very bias although informational. He also provides

hope for the people affected by this by stating that “​It is important to know, however,

that the termination of TPS may not equate to the termination of all ability to remain

lawfully in the United States”. 1We can sense the bias on the subject of matter by the

way he informs that there are different possibilities to help the people affected; he uses

encouraging and positive vocabulary and a very informational tone to get his purpose

across to the audience. His main audiences is first hand victims of this issue, therefore

he not only has to show empathy and hope, he is also providing useful information that

could help the nearly 300,000 immigrants to stay in the country they call home.

The visual genre that I chose was an Instagram post made by a first hand

activist who is involved in this issue; she takes a more emotional approach on the

matter. This piece is artwork by Yocelyn Riojas accompanied by a caption. Her painting

is depicting two hands holding, between them they are holding three flags from central

american countries that are affected by the removal of TPS. There are also flowers

between their fingers; the hands are brown which depicts the main groups affected by

this. Her caption is also very lengthy and emotional, she is appealing to the audiences

emotions rather than logic. “​As of right now as many of you know or I hope you do, the

Temporary Protection Status is ending for Haiti, Nicaragua, and now El Salvador...Many
families under TPS have been here 17+ years building roots. Even though they are all

small countries ...this situation still matters. It’s disappointing to see how little of this is

being discussed in the media and community if at all. Just because this doesn't involve

you it's still wrong, and therefore deserves your attention and action. I stand with

#DACA​ and ​#TPS​”. 4Considering that this is an Instagram post this would be a lengthy

caption which would incline more people to read it because of how rare it is to see

something like that on instagram. Usually instagram post consist of trivial things with

short caption and sometime no actual sentences. This form of Activism is becoming

more and more effective today among young adults and teenagers, which is who the

audience for this post was; young activist who want to take action in today's issues.

Although her vocabulary is more casual it is also very emotional. This post serves as

political propaganda by targeting the audiences emotions. The caption is lengthy for an

instagram post but very short compared to a news article or blog, this catches the

audience's attention. The purpose of this is to spark a curiosity on the topic and cause

the audience to inform themselves on this issue. This post serves to raise awareness on

a subject not often talked about.
